Dive into the World of Popunder Ads: Functionality and Discovery

Popunder ads are a distinct type of online advertisement that emerge in a new browser window below the primary window you're currently using. Unlike pop-ups, which often block your view, popunders run behind the scenes. They typically display when you access a link or interact with content on a website.

While some users find them intrusive, popunder ads can be an effective advertising strategy for businesses because they often remain visible even if the user is engaged on other tasks.

  • Consider this| how popunder ads work:
  • This type of ad are activated by code embedded within the website you're visiting.
  • When you interact with certain elements on the page, the program executes, opening a new browser window containing the ad.

You'll discover popunder ads principally on websites that rely heavily on advertising revenue, such as blogs.
